> >> The setup program which bewildered you should be in the openoffice.org
> >> group in your programs menu, which you reach from the start button.
> >>
> >> But the easiest way to uninstall it is to go to the control panel
> >> (start ->
> >> settings -> control panel on Windows 2000, which is what I have) and
> >> then use "Add/Remove Programs". That gives you a list of programs
> >> instaled on your machine. Scroll down to openoffice, and choose
> >> "remove". that will call the setup program automatically.
